This is an advanced technology which consists of panels prepared using carbon organics that usually produce light every time current passes through them. These diodes usually do not require filters and rear lights as compared to the inert diodes displays as a result they are easy to make, are efficient and uses thinner layers and they are preferred for their high resolution giving a quality picture of brilliant colors. They enable for wide angle of viewing and are very fast to respond. Almost all mobile phone service providers are opting to use organic led lighting.

Passive technology applies easy control scheme by allowing one to control each line simultaneously with a sequence of row in a display. The pixels in this system are always off due to lack of storage capacitor.

The technology opens a window to manufacture flexible and more transparent panels which are color tunable. Currently many companies have indulged themselves in production of such panels. Many of these companies are the one specializing with production of electronic items such as Philips.

Due to small scale production of panels compared to market demand, their prices are relatively high. In the years to come this idea will boom and they will have improved performance and at a reduced price.
